summaryrefslogtreecommitdiffstats
path: root/src/gallium/drivers/r600/r600d.h
Commit message (Expand)AuthorAgeFilesLines
* r600: add ARB_query_buffer_object supportDave Airlie2018-01-291-0/+1
* r600g: Add defines for per-shader engine settingsGlenn Kennard2017-05-121-0/+6
* r600g: Add scratch ring register definesGlenn Kennard2017-05-121-2/+6
* r600g: fix CP DMA hazard with index buffer fetches (v3)Marek Olšák2016-06-041-0/+5
* gallium/radeon: clean left-shift undefined behaviorNicolai Hähnle2016-05-071-902/+902
* r600g: clean up aniso state translationMarek Olšák2016-04-121-3/+5
* r600g: implement set_active_query_state for pausing occlusion queriesMarek Olšák2016-04-121-0/+1
* r600g: fix typo in r600 register definitionsMarek Olšák2016-04-121-1/+1
* r600: do SQ flush ES ring rolling workaroundDave Airlie2015-12-021-0/+1
* r600: consolidate clip state updatesDave Airlie2015-11-301-1/+1
* r600g: Pass conservative depth parameters to hwGlenn Kennard2015-11-111-0/+8
* Revert "r600g: Pass conservative depth parameters to hw"Dave Airlie2015-11-111-8/+0
* r600g: Pass conservative depth parameters to hwGlenn Kennard2015-11-111-0/+8
* r600: define some values for the fetch constant offsets.Dave Airlie2015-09-121-0/+11
* r600g,radeonsi: remove unused ill-formed register field definitionsMarek Olšák2015-08-261-1/+0
* r600g: Implement GL_ARB_draw_indirect for EG/CMGlenn Kennard2015-02-241-1/+7
* r600g: Implement GL_ARB_sample_shadingGlenn Kennard2014-10-121-0/+3
* r600g: set VGT_ENHANCE=4 on R7xxMarek Olšák2014-09-011-0/+1
* r600g: copy IA_MULTI_VGT_PARAM programming from radeonsi for CaymanMarek Olšák2014-08-191-0/+11
* r600g: use TGSI_PROPERTY to disable viewport and clippingChristoph Bumiller2014-06-021-0/+6
* r600g: fix hang on RV740 by using DX_RASTERIZATION_KILL instead of SX_MISCMarek Olšák2014-04-251-0/+3
* r600g: fix for an MSAA hang on RV770Marek Olšák2014-04-251-0/+3
* r600g: deobfuscate async DMA codeMarek Olšák2014-03-201-0/+1
* r600g: add support for geom shaders to r600/r700 chipsets (v2)Dave Airlie2014-02-051-1/+49
* r600g: add hw register definitions for GS block setupVadim Girlin2014-02-051-0/+1
* r600g: implement pipeline statistics queryMarek Olšák2013-04-161-0/+3
* r600g: emit DB_SRESULTS_COMPARE_STATE0 on r6xx/r7xxAlex Deucher2013-03-191-0/+1
* r600g: flush and invalidate htile cache when appropriateMarek Olšák2013-03-011-0/+1
* r600g: add async for staging buffer upload v2Jerome Glisse2013-01-281-0/+15
* r600g: implement buffer copying using CP DMA for R7xx, Evergreen, CaymanMarek Olšák2013-01-081-0/+34
* r600g: add htile support v16Jerome Glisse2012-12-201-0/+5
* r600g: use SQ_VTX_SEMANTIC_CLEAR to clear the semantic registersMarek Olšák2012-10-311-0/+1
* r600g: put user indices in the command stream for small index countsMarek Olšák2012-10-111-0/+1
* r600g: flush FMASK and CMASK when changing colorbuffers on EvergreenMarek Olšák2012-09-271-0/+1
* r600g: atomize framebuffer stateMarek Olšák2012-09-221-0/+1
* r600g: add support for geometry shader samplers and constant buffersMarek Olšák2012-09-131-0/+2
* r600g: simplify flushingMarek Olšák2012-09-131-0/+12
* r600g: adjust QUANT_MODE for higher precisionVadim Girlin2012-09-041-0/+9
* r600g: implement MSAA for r700Marek Olšák2012-08-301-0/+20
* r600g: implement alpha-to-coverageMarek Olšák2012-08-151-0/+6
* r600g: set DISABLE in CB_COLOR_CONTROL if colormask is 0Marek Olšák2012-07-121-0/+2
* r600g: fix lockups with streamout on r7xxMarek Olšák2012-06-151-0/+1
* r600g: initialize VS_GS_OUT_PRIM_TYPEMarek Olšák2012-03-051-0/+5
* r600g: initialize SX_SURFACE_SYNCMarek Olšák2012-03-051-0/+2
* r600g: rework scissor for r600-r700Marek Olšák2012-03-051-0/+2
* r600g: move all invariant state from draw_vbo into start_csMarek Olšák2012-02-211-1/+0
* r600g: turn init_config into a command buffer for starting a CSMarek Olšák2012-02-211-3/+0
* r600g: rework cache flushingMarek Olšák2012-01-311-0/+1
* r600g: clean up register headersAlex Deucher2012-01-231-1/+0
* r600g: implement clip vertex v2Vadim Girlin2012-01-211-0/+4